Opened 6 years ago

Last modified 4 years ago

#973 open defect

Don't start threads in constructors

Reported by: zzz Owned by:
Priority: maintenance Milestone:
Component: unspecified Version: 0.9.6
Keywords: cleanup Cc: zab@…
Parent Tickets: Sensitive: no

Description

Caught by findbugs but we do it often enough to warrant its own ticket.

I'm working on i2ptunnel and I2CP cases as a part of the numerous i2ptunnel locking tickets.

I've fixed a few other places over the years.

Beware of changing behavior in any public API, that would be bad.

Subtickets

Change History (5)

comment:1 Changed 6 years ago by Zlatin Balevsky

Cc: zab@… added

+1 :)

comment:6 Changed 6 years ago by zzz

Mentioned in #946 among others.

comment:7 Changed 6 years ago by zzz

Some of these were fixed in i2ptunnel server-side work.

We're down to 5 of these according to findbugs, 4 in i2ptunnel and 1 in SAM.

The i2ptunnel client-side ones may be fixed as a part of i2ptunnel tickets #815 #650 #642, target 0.9.10.

comment:8 Changed 5 years ago by str4d

Keywords: cleanup added
Milestone: 0.9.10

comment:9 Changed 4 years ago by str4d

Status: newopen
Note: See TracTickets for help on using tickets.